<h3>How to solve for the system of equations</h3>
David starts at (20, 13) and skates along a path that can be modeled by a quadratic function with a vertex at (10, 5).
Vertex form of quadratic function is
y =
13 = a(x-10)²+5
let x = 20
a(20-10)²+5
13 = 100a + 5
take like terms
13 - 5 = 100a
8 = 100a
divide through by 100
a = 0.08
hence the equation would be
y = 0.08(x-10)²+5
